From 4f46e8f804cba6d845116cb7daf9b4c682e6a0f1 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Imran Rashid Date: Tue, 8 Oct 2019 11:35:54 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] [SPARK-28917][CORE] Synchronize access to RDD mutable state RDD dependencies and partitions can be simultaneously accessed and mutated by user threads and spark's scheduler threads, so access must be thread-safe. In particular, as partitions and dependencies are lazily-initialized, before this change they could get initialized multiple times, which would lead to the scheduler having an inconsistent view of the pendings stages and get stuck. Tested with existing unit tests. Closes #25951 from squito/SPARK-28917.
